What Exactly Are Online Freelancer Jobs?
Online freelancer jobs are roles that are either project-based or contract-based, where individuals offer their professional expertise to businesses or clients through freelance marketplaces or direct agreements.
Unlike traditional employment, freelancers are self-employed and have the freedom to select which projects they take on, set their own work hours, and determine their own rates.
These professionals often work remotely, using various communication and collaboration tools, which allows them to serve clients from virtually any part of the world.

Top Online Freelancer Jobs to Consider,
Many industries provide freelance opportunities, but certain categories consistently remain highly in demand.
1.
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
SEO experts help businesses improve their visibility on search engines like Google.
Companies often hire freelancers to optimize websites and drive more organic traffic.
Common SEO services provided by freelancers include:
- Keyword research
- On-page SEO
- Technical SEO
- Local SEO
- Link building
- SEO audits
- Competitor analysis
- Content optimization
SEO remains one of the most sought-after freelance skills because businesses are always looking for ways to improve their online presence and attract more customers.
2.
Website Development
Web developers create websites, landing pages, and online stores for businesses.
Some of the popular technologies used in this field include:
- HTML
- CSS
- JavaScript
- PHP
- WordPress
- Shopify
- WooCommerce
- Laravel
- React
- Node.js
Experienced developers often find both short-term and long-term freelance projects, offering a wide range of opportunities.
3.
Graphic Design
Creative professionals help businesses create strong visual identities.
Common design services offered by freelancers include:
- Logo design
- Brand identity development
- Social media graphics
- Flyers and brochures
- Business cards
- Banner design
- Packaging design
Building a strong portfolio can lead to repeat clients and referrals, making it a great way to grow your freelance business.
4.
Content Writing
Content writers help businesses create engaging materials to attract customers and improve their search rankings.
Freelance writers typically produce content such as:
- Blog posts
- Website content
- Product descriptions
- SEO articles
- Technical documents
- Email campaigns
- Press releases
- Marketing copy
Writers with expertise in specific industries can often command higher rates, making this a lucrative area for those with strong writing skills.
5.
Digital Marketing
Digital marketing professionals assist businesses in reaching their target audiences through online channels.
Popular services offered in this field include:
- Google Ads
- Facebook Ads
- Instagram marketing
- Social media management
- Email marketing
- Content marketing
- Lead generation
- Analytics reporting
Digital marketing continues to grow rapidly as more businesses expand their online presence.
6.
Video Editing
Video content has become an essential part of marketing, education, and entertainment.
Freelance video editors create content such as:
- YouTube videos
- Promotional videos
- Product demonstrations
- Social media clips
- Online courses
- Corporate videos
The demand for video editors is continuously increasing as video becomes the preferred format for communication and engagement.
7.
Virtual Assistance
Virtual assistants provide administrative support to businesses and individuals from a remote location.
Common tasks include:
- Email management
- Calendar scheduling
- Customer support
- Data entry
- Internet research
- Appointment booking
- Document preparation
This career is particularly suitable for individuals with strong organizational skills and a keen eye for detail.
8.
AI and Automation
Artificial intelligence is creating exciting new opportunities for freelancers across various fields.
Services offered in this area include:
- AI content assistance
- Prompt engineering
- Workflow automation
- Chatbot development
- Data analysis
- AI consulting
Professionals who have expertise in AI and automation are becoming increasingly valuable, as more businesses are integrating these technologies into their operations.
Essential Skills for Freelance Success
Building a successful freelance career goes beyond just knowing how to do the job well. It requires a combination of personal qualities and professional abilities that help you not only manage your work effectively but also build lasting relationships with clients. Let's take a closer look at the key skills that every freelance professional should develop.
Important professional skills include:
Communication is crucial because it allows you to clearly explain your ideas, understand your client’s needs, and ensure that everyone is on the same page.
Good communication helps prevent misunderstandings and builds trust.
Time management is another vital skill.
Freelancers often work on multiple projects at once, so being able to prioritize tasks, set deadlines, and stay organized is essential for meeting commitments and maintaining a healthy work-life balance.
Organization helps you keep track of your projects, manage your schedule, and handle your finances effectively.
A well-organized freelancer is more efficient and reliable, which makes them more attractive to clients.
Problem-solving is an important skill that helps you find creative solutions to challenges that arise during a project.
Being able to think critically and adapt quickly can make the difference between a successful project and one that doesn't meet expectations.
Client relationship management involves building and maintaining strong, positive relationships with your clients.
This includes being responsive, professional, and focused on delivering value.Satisfied clients are more likely to become repeat customers and recommend your services to others.
Adaptability is key in the freelance world because things can change quickly.
Being open to new ideas, willing to learn, and able to adjust to different project requirements keeps you relevant and competitive.
Negotiation is important when it comes to setting rates, discussing project scope, and resolving any conflicts that may arise.
Being able to communicate your worth while remaining flexible can lead to better outcomes for both you and your clients.
Continuous learning is essential because the freelance market is constantly evolving. Staying updated with the latest trends, tools, and techniques helps you remain competitive and enhance your skill set over time.
These skills not only help you deliver high-quality work but also play a major role in building trust and fostering long-term relationships with your clients.
How to Build a Strong Freelance Profile
Your freelance profile is often the first thing potential clients see, so it's important to make a great impression.
A well-crafted profile can significantly increase your chances of winning projects and attracting more clients.
Include the following elements in your profile:
A professional profile photo helps establish credibility and makes you more approachable.
It's important to choose a high-quality image that reflects your personal brand.
A clear headline should immediately tell potential clients what you do and what value you bring.
It should be concise and impactful.
A detailed service description explains what you offer, how you approach your work, and what sets you apart from others.
This helps clients understand your expertise and how you can help them.
A list of your skills gives a quick overview of your abilities and allows clients to see if you're a good fit for their project.
Portfolio samples are one of the most important parts of your profile.
They showcase your past work and demonstrate your capabilities. Including a variety of samples that reflect your expertise can significantly enhance your appeal.
Certifications and previous experience add credibility to your profile.
They show that you have the necessary qualifications and experience to deliver quality work.
Client testimonials provide social proof and give potential clients insight into your reliability, professionalism, and the satisfaction of your past clients.
Including positive feedback can make a big difference in building trust.
A complete and polished profile not only makes you more visible but also increases your chances of winning projects.
It's a powerful tool that helps you stand out in a competitive freelance marketplace.

Benefits for Businesses
Freelancers offer businesses access to specialized expertise without the costs associated with hiring full-time employees.
This makes them an attractive option for companies looking to optimize their resources and maintain flexibility.
Some of the main advantages include:
Lower operating costs – Hiring freelancers can reduce overhead expenses, as you don't have to pay for benefits, office space, or equipment.
Faster project completion – Freelancers can often complete projects more quickly because they can focus on your specific needs without the distractions of a larger organization.
Flexible hiring – Businesses can hire freelancers on a project basis, allowing them to scale their workforce up or down as needed.
Global talent access – Freelancers from around the world bring diverse perspectives and skills, giving businesses access to a wide range of expertise.
Specialized skills – Freelancers often have deep knowledge of specific areas, making them ideal for projects that require niche expertise.
Improved efficiency – Freelancers can work efficiently and independently, which can lead to faster turnaround times and better project outcomes.
Scalable workforce – Businesses can easily adjust their workforce based on project needs, making this a flexible and cost-effective solution.
This flexibility benefits a wide range of organizations, including startups, agencies, and even large established companies that need to stay agile and competitive.
